Key Features to Look For
- Brightness (Lumens): Higher lumens mean brighter light. Consider how much light you need for your space. A brighter light is better for walkways or driveways.
- Battery Capacity (mAh): A larger battery capacity means longer run time. Check how many hours of light you get on a full charge. More mAh usually means longer light time.
- Waterproof Rating (IP Rating): Look for a high IP rating (like IP65 or higher). This ensures the lights can withstand rain, snow, and other weather conditions. A higher number means better protection.
- Solar Panel Size and Efficiency: Larger, more efficient solar panels charge the battery faster. This is important, especially in areas with less sunlight.
- Light Modes: Many lights offer different modes like constant on, flashing, or sensor-activated. Choose the modes that best fit your needs. Some lights even let you change the color.
- Mounting Options: Check how the lights are installed. Some use stakes, while others have screws or adhesive mounts. Choose a method that works for your location.
Important Materials
The materials used affect the durability and lifespan of your solar lights.
- Solar Panel: Look for durable, high-efficiency monocrystalline or polycrystalline silicon solar panels. These are more resistant to damage.
- Housing: A sturdy, weather-resistant housing (often made of ABS plastic) is crucial. This protects the internal components.
- LED Chips: High-quality LED chips provide brighter, longer-lasting light. They also use less energy.
- Battery: Lithium-ion batteries are generally preferred for their longer lifespan and better performance compared to other battery types.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q: How long do LED solar lights last?
A: This depends on the battery capacity and the quality of the components. Some can last for several years with proper care.
Q: How often do I need to replace the batteries?
A: Many LED solar lights use rechargeable batteries that last for years. You might need to replace them eventually, depending on the battery type and usage.
Q: Do solar lights work on cloudy days?
A: Yes, but they might not charge as fully as on sunny days. They still usually provide some light.
Q: How bright are solar lights?
A: Brightness varies greatly depending on the model. Check the lumens rating to determine how bright a light is.
Q: Are solar lights really waterproof?
A: Check the IP rating. A high IP rating (like IP65 or higher) means they are very waterproof and can withstand rain and snow.
Q: How long does it take to charge the batteries?
A: This depends on the solar panel size and sunlight intensity. It usually takes several hours of direct sunlight for a full charge.
Q: Can I use these lights in cold weather?
A: Yes, most are designed to withstand cold temperatures. However, extreme cold might slightly reduce battery performance.
Q: What if my solar lights stop working?
A: Check the battery, make sure the solar panel is clean, and see if the light is in a shaded area. If problems persist, contact the manufacturer or retailer.
